The most robust Infinite Unblockers don't rely on a central server at all. They utilize WebRTC or peer-to-peer technology. When you connect, your browser becomes a node. You don't fetch data from a central proxy; you fetch it from another user nearby who does have access. Because the traffic is P2P, there is no central "head" to cut off.

The internet was initially designed to be a free and open platform for the exchange of information. However, as it has grown and become an integral part of modern life, various entities have sought to control and restrict access to certain types of content. Governments, internet service providers (ISPs), and copyright holders have all implemented measures to block or restrict access to specific websites, services, or types of content, often citing concerns over national security, intellectual property, or moral decency.
